EC26 Series
RoHS Compliant (Pb-Free) Ceramic package 3.3V supply voltage LVHCMOS/TTL output Stability 20ppm Standby Function Available tube tape reel

PART NUMBERING GUIDE EC26 40.000M
FREQUENCY TOLERANCE STABILITY 00=±100ppm Maximum (Standard) 45=±50ppm Maximum, 25=±25ppm Maximum 20=±20ppm Maximum OPERATING TEMPERATURE RANGE Blank=-10°C 70°C (Standard) ET=-40°C 85°C PACKAGING OPTIONS Blank=Bulk, TR=Tape Reel (Standard) FREQUENCY OUTPUT CONTROL FUNCTION TS=Tri-State DUTY CYCLE Blank=50 ±10(%) (Standard), T=50 ±5(%)
